Speaker Bios:
Alex Metelitsa is Director of Machine Learning at Rent the Runway where he is responsible for AI strategy and engineering delivery. Previously, he led data science teams at Spotify and the B2B startup Vivun. Before that, he built investment models at Bridgewater Associates and served as an economist with the U.S. Department of Energy. He holds a B.A in International Relations from Princeton University and an M.A. in Finance & Economic Policy from Columbia University.
Emma Huang is a data scientist at Dataiku with a background in math and economics. She has experience as a data engineer and specializes with big data and NLP techniques. After graduating with a degree in economics and mathematics from Occidental College in 2016, Emma has since been making waves in the data science field.
